SWF - HTM 변환기

플래시 애니메이션 (SWF)를 HTM로 무료 온라인 변환

안전함 개인정보 보호 일일 2,000건 이상의 변환 무료

.SWF 파일을 여기로 드래그하거나 업로드하세요

SWF 파일을 HTM로 변환하는 방법

  1. 위의 "파일 선택" 버튼을 클릭하고 SWF 파일을 선택하세요.
  2. 미리보기가 표시됩니다.
  3. "파일 변환 대상..." 버튼을 클릭하고 HTM 파일을 다운로드하세요.

고품질 변환

당사의 고급 변환 기술은 SWF 파일의 품질과 무결성을 유지하면서 정확한 변환 결과를 제공합니다.

안전 및 개인정보 보호

귀하의 데이터는 엄격한 개인정보 보호 정책에 따라 보호됩니다. 업로드된 SWF 형식의 애니메이션 및 변환된 HTM 파일은 변환 직후 삭제됩니다.

간편한 사용법

SWF 파일을 업로드하여 브라우저에서 미리보고 HTM로 다운로드하세요. 회원가입이나 워터마크, 소프트웨어 설치가 필요 없으며 전문 지식 없이도 누구나 사용할 수 있습니다.

SWF를 HTM으로 변환하는 과정 설명

.SWF.HTM으로 변환한다는 것은 컴파일된 어도비 플래시(Adobe Flash) 파일을 HTML5, JavaScript, CSS를 사용하는 표준 웹 문서로 변환한다는 뜻이야. 사람들이 .SWF.HTM으로 변환하는 이유는 2020년 12월에 어도비 플래시 플레이어(Adobe Flash Player)의 지원이 종료되었고, 이제 모든 최신 웹 브라우저가 플래시 콘텐츠를 차단하기 때문이지. .HTM으로 변환하면 서드파티 플러그인 없이도 데스크톱과 모바일 브라우저 전반에서 범용적인 호환성을 얻을 수 있어.

하지만 이 변환에는 분명한 트레이드오프가 있어. 보안과 접근성은 얻을 수 있지만, 복잡한 상호작용 기능은 잃는 경우가 많거든. .SWF는 벡터 그래픽, 타임라인, 액션스크립트(ActionScript) 코드를 포함하는 컴파일된 바이너리 포맷이야. .HTM으로의 자동 변환은 보통 벡터 애니메이션을 HTML5 Canvas나 SVG 요소로 변환하지만, 복잡한 액션스크립트 로직을 JavaScript로 완벽하게 변환할 수는 없어. 만약 네 .SWF 파일이 고도로 상호작용하는 게임이나 애플리케이션이라면, .HTM으로 직접 변환하는 건 보통 좋은 생각이 아니며 기능이 망가지는 결과를 낳을 거야.

일반적인 작업 및 사용자

  • 웹마스터: 오래된 웹사이트를 업데이트해서 작동하지 않는 플래시 요소를 제거하고 최신 HTML5 배너나 애니메이션으로 교체해.
  • 교육자: 학생들이 최신 태블릿과 스마트폰에서 접속할 수 있도록 오래된 대화형 이러닝 모듈과 퀴즈를 복구해.
  • 기록 보관자: 컴파일된 플래시 파일에서 미디어 에셋을 추출하고 표준 웹 포맷으로 표시하여 디지털 역사를 보존해.
  • 애니메이터: 원본 프로젝트 파일 없이도 오래된 벡터 기반 타임라인 애니메이션을 웹으로 포팅해.

소프트웨어 및 도구 지원

.SWF는 더 이상 사용되지 않는 독점 포맷이기 때문에, 최신 도구들은 직접적인 제작보다는 추출, 에뮬레이션 또는 재구축에 중점을 두고 지원해.

  • Adobe Animate: 플래시 프로페셔널(Flash Professional)의 최신 후속작이야. HTML5 Canvas로 내보낼 수 있지만, 원본 .FLA 프로젝트 파일이 필요해. 컴파일된 .SWF 파일을 가져오는 기능은 제한적이야.
  • Ruffle: Rust로 작성된 플래시 플레이어 에뮬레이터야. .SWF 파일을 변환하는 대신, Ruffle은 .HTM 래퍼와 JavaScript를 사용해서 최신 브라우저에서 원본 .SWF를 기본적으로 실행해.
  • JPEXS Free Flash Decompiler: .SWF 파일을 디컴파일하는 데 사용되는 오픈 소스 도구야. 스크립트, 이미지, 사운드, 벡터 도형을 추출해서 개발자가 수동으로 프로젝트를 .HTM으로 재구축할 수 있게 해줘.
  • CreateJS: Adobe Animate와 함께 작동하여 HTML5 Canvas를 통해 대화형 콘텐츠를 렌더링하는 JavaScript 라이브러리 제품군이야.

변환의 장단점

장점:

  • 범용 호환성: .HTM 파일은 Chrome, Safari, Firefox, Edge 및 모든 모바일 운영 체제(iOS 및 Android)에서 기본적으로 실행돼.
  • 보안: 더 이상 사용되지 않는 플래시 플레이어 플러그인과 관련된 심각한 보안 취약점을 제거해.
  • 검색 엔진 가시성: .HTM 파일 내의 텍스트와 구조는 검색 엔진이 색인할 수 있는 반면, 컴파일된 .SWF 콘텐츠는 크롤러에게 거의 보이지 않아.

단점:

  • 상호작용성 상실: 액션스크립트 2와 액션스크립트 3은 JavaScript에 직접 매핑되지 않아. 자동 변환 과정에서 버튼, 폼, 게임 로직이 망가지는 경우가 많아.
  • 성능 문제: 최적화된 플래시 플레이어에서는 부드럽게 실행되던 복잡한 벡터 애니메이션이 .HTM 문서에서 HTML5 Canvas나 SVG를 통해 렌더링될 때 높은 CPU 사용량을 유발할 수 있어.
  • 파일 크기: 벡터 도형과 포함된 폰트를 웹 안전 포맷으로 변환하면 필요한 에셋의 전체 크기가 커지는 경우가 많아.

변환의 어려움과 Convert.Guru를 선택해야 하는 이유

.SWF.HTM으로 변환하는 기술적 파이프라인은 매우 복잡해. 변환기는 바이너리 파일을 디컴파일하고, 타임라인 데이터를 추출하며, 벡터 도형을 래스터화하거나 SVG 패스로 매핑하고, 오디오 스트림을 추출한 다음, 액션스크립트를 JavaScript로 번역하려고 시도해야 해. 폰트 처리도 또 다른 주요 문제야. .SWF에 포함된 독점 폰트를 표준 웹 폰트로 교체해야 하는데, 이 과정에서 시각적 레이아웃이 깨지는 경우가 많거든.

Convert.Guru는 에셋 추출과 타임라인 보존에 집중함으로써 이 어려운 변환을 처리해. .SWF 파일을 처리해서 사용 가능한 미디어와 애니메이션 프레임을 추출하고, 이를 깔끔하고 표준적인 .HTM 래퍼로 패키징해 주지. Convert.Guru는 복잡한 액션스크립트 게임을 완벽하게 번역해 준다는 거짓 약속은 하지 않지만, 표준 플래시 애니메이션을 구출해서 최신 웹 페이지에 표시할 수 있는 매우 안정적이고 자동화된 방법을 제공해.

SWF vs. HTM: 무엇이 더 나은 선택일까?

특징 .SWF (Small Web Format) .HTM (Hypertext Markup)
브라우저 지원 없음 (2020년 이후 기본적으로 차단됨) 범용적 (데스크톱 및 모바일)
기반 기술 컴파일된 바이너리, 액션스크립트, 벡터 일반 텍스트 마크업, DOM, JavaScript
보안 고위험 (더 이상 사용되지 않는 플러그인 필요) 안전함 (최신 브라우저에 의해 샌드박스 처리됨)

어떤 포맷을 선택해야 할까?

거의 모든 최신 사용 사례에서는 .HTM을 선택해야 해. 오늘날 인터넷에서 애니메이션이나 인터페이스가 보이게 하려면 반드시 .HTM (HTML5) 포맷이어야 하거든.

오래된 미디어를 오프라인으로 보관하거나, 웹사이트에서 파일을 재생하기 위해 Ruffle 같은 JavaScript 기반 에뮬레이터를 사용할 계획일 때만 파일을 .SWF로 유지하는 게 좋아. 만약 네 .SWF가 상호작용이 없는 만화나 비디오라면, .HTM으로 변환하는 건 아예 피해야 해. 대신 완벽한 시각적 충실도와 재생 성능을 보장하기 위해 .SWF.MP4로 변환하는 것을 추천해.

결론

.SWF.HTM으로 변환하는 것은 오래된 웹 애니메이션을 구출하고 최신의 안전한 웹 브라우저에서 접근할 수 있도록 만들기 위한 필수적인 단계야. 주의해야 할 가장 큰 한계는 액션스크립트 로직의 손실인데, 이는 복잡한 게임과 애플리케이션이 자동 변환 과정에서 온전하게 살아남는 경우가 드물다는 뜻이야. 표준 애니메이션, 배너, 벡터 그래픽의 경우, Convert.Guru는 플래시 에셋을 추출하고 깔끔하며 웹에 바로 사용할 수 있는 .HTM 문서로 재구축하는 안정적이고 기술적으로 정확한 파이프라인을 제공해.


FAQ

Convert.Guru에서는 SWF 형식의 애니메이션(Shockwave Flash 동영상)를 무료로 온라인에서 다양한 형식으로 쉽게 변환할 수 있습니다. VLC이나 별도의 소프트웨어는 필요하지 않습니다.

인터넷 연결 없이 VLC 소프트웨어나 신뢰할 수 있는 데스크톱 변환기를 사용하여 로컬에서 SWF를 HTM로 변환하고 내보낼 수 있습니다. 가장 쉬운 방법은 컴퓨터의 소프트웨어에서 SWF 파일을 연 다음, 파일 메뉴의 다른 이름으로 저장...을 통해 HTM 파일로 저장하는 것입니다.



SWF - HTM 변환기 정보

Convert.Guru를 사용하면 플래시 애니메이션을 온라인에서 HTM로 빠르고 쉽게 변환할 수 있습니다. SWF - HTM 변환기는 브라우저에서 전적으로 실행되므로 소프트웨어를 설치할 필요가 없으며 계정도 필요하지 않습니다. 25년 이상 유지되어 온 업계 최대 규모의 신뢰할 수 있는 파일 형식 데이터베이스를 기반으로, 당사의 기술은 파일이 손상되었거나 이름이 잘못 지정된 경우에도 SWF 파일을 안정적으로 식별합니다. 업로드된 파일은 개인정보 보호를 위해 변환 후 자동으로 삭제됩니다.